Key Advantages

Enhanced Flexibility

DEHA significantly improves the flexibility and durability of plastics, particularly in flexible PVC products, making them more resilient and easier to process, which is vital for applications like PVC film production.

Cosmetic Applications

In the cosmetics industry, DEHA functions as an effective emollient and solvent, providing a smooth texture to lotions and creams and improving the overall skin feel, which is a key benefit for skin conditioning agents.

Low-Temperature Performance

This adipate ester is recognized for its excellent performance in extremely low-temperature applications, retaining flexibility and preventing brittleness, a critical factor for many industrial uses where low temperature plasticizer properties are needed.

Key Applications

Plasticizer for PVC

As a plasticizer for flexible PVC, DEHA enhances workability and durability in products such as cables, flooring, and synthetic leather, showcasing its importance in the plasticizer for flexible PVC market.

Cosmetic Formulations

Utilized as an emollient and solvent in cosmetic products like lotions and perfumes, it contributes to a smooth skin appearance and pleasant texture, aligning with its use as a skin conditioning agent.

Food Packaging Films

DEHA is widely used in flexible polyvinylchloride (PVC) food film, commonly known as cling film, due to its safety and performance characteristics, making it a key component for certain PVC film applications.

Industrial Lubricants

Beyond its primary uses, DEHA can also be found as a component in aircraft lubricants and hydraulic fluids, demonstrating its utility in specialized industrial contexts where its properties are beneficial.
